This was a cute and humble establishment with the owner from Jerusalem. The restaurant is small and decorated with memories, ornaments and pictures from Palestine which is important to highlight the culture and ongoing suffering happening there. The menu offers quite a lot of meat based items and some veg. Bear in the mind that the food may take a while as the owner runs the restaurant alone with no staff. The owner also have a restaurant in Kyoto and Mount Fuji and it's nice too see him doing well.

We were a group and we felt at home at this cozy restaurant, thanks to the hospitality of the owner. The variety of mezza dishes were so tasty and the slow-cooked lamb was perfect. You better reserve in advance because the seats are limited. Finally we had baklawa and fresh mint tea.

Was recommended by a friend of the owner, and went to the restaurant with some doubts in mind, but it turns out the food was totally out of my expectation; it’s delicious! However, to be honest, the price is a little bit expensive, they are roughly 2000 yen each dish, would recommend to go with multiple friends to share the food. The restaurant’s space is limited, so better make a reservation before going. The owner is extremely friendly and treats each customer as his family member. I have been to this restaurant four times already, even though it’s far, but I would say it’s definitely worth the time to travel and enjoy the food...
